Evaluation of Survey Data Quality Based on Interviewers’ Assessments: An Example from Taiwan’s Election and Democratization Study

Researchers usually examine the quality of survey data by several conventional measures of reliability and validity. However, those measures are mainly designed to examine the quality of an individual measurement, rather than the quality of a data set as a whole. There is a relative lack of methods...
